I had the same issue, but I tried to export the images using Inkscape nothing seems to work.
Finally I tried using Illustrator guide and here is the comparison between Figma exported .svg and Illustrator output (svg).

** Please note even after uploading final output I still got that error notification, but when I used it in the flutter project, I've got the expected result.
